12 * This is a "pseudo" network driver to allow AX.25 over Ethernet
13 * using G8BPQ encapsulation. It has been extracted from the protocol
14 * implementation because
15 *
16 * - things got unreadable within the protocol stack
17 * - to cure the protocol stack from "feature-ism"
18 * - a protocol implementation shouldn't need to know on
19 * which hardware it is running
20 * - user-level programs like the AX.25 utilities shouldn't
21 * need to know about the hardware.
22 * - IP over ethernet encapsulated AX.25 was impossible
23 * - rxecho.c did not work
24 * - to have room for extensions
25 * - it just deserves to "live" as an own driver
26 *
27 * This driver can use any ethernet destination address, and can be
28 * limited to accept frames from one dedicated ethernet card only.
29 *
30 * Note that the driver sets up the BPQ devices automagically on
31 * startup or (if started before the "insmod" of an ethernet device)
32 * on "ifconfig up". It hopefully will remove the BPQ on "rmmod"ing
33 * the ethernet device (in fact: as soon as another ethernet or bpq
34 * device gets "ifconfig"ured).
35 *
36 * I have heard that several people are thinking of experiments
37 * with highspeed packet radio using existing ethernet cards.
38 * Well, this driver is prepared for this purpose, just add
39 * your tx key control and a txdelay / tailtime algorithm,
40 * probably some buffering, and /voila/...

176 /*
177 * Receive an AX.25 frame via an ethernet interface.
178 */
179 static int bpq_rcv(struct sk_buff *skb, struct net_device *dev, struct packet_type *ptype, struct net_device *orig_dev)
180 {
181 int len;
182 char * ptr;
183 struct ethhdr *eth;
184 struct bpqdev *bpq;
185
186 if (!net_eq(dev_net(dev), &init_net))
187 goto drop;
188
189 if ((skb = skb_share_check(skb, GFP_ATOMIC)) == NULL)
190 return NET_RX_DROP;
191
192 if (!pskb_may_pull(skb, sizeof(struct ethhdr)))
193 goto drop;
194
195 rcu_read_lock();
196 dev = bpq_get_ax25_dev(dev);
197
198 if (dev == NULL || !netif_running(dev))
199 goto drop_unlock;
200
201 /*
202 * if we want to accept frames from just one ethernet device
203 * we check the source address of the sender.
204 */
205
206 bpq = netdev_priv(dev);
207
208 eth = eth_hdr(skb);
209
210 if (!(bpq->acpt_addr[0] & 0x01) &&
211 memcmp(eth->h_source, bpq->acpt_addr, ETH_ALEN))
212 goto drop_unlock;
213
214 if (skb_cow(skb, sizeof(struct ethhdr)))
215 goto drop_unlock;
216
217 len = skb->data[0] + skb->data[1] * 256 - 5;
218
219 skb_pull(skb, 2); /* Remove the length bytes */
220 skb_trim(skb, len); /* Set the length of the data */
221
222 dev->stats.rx_packets++;
223 dev->stats.rx_bytes += len;
224
225 ptr = skb_push(skb, 1);
226 *ptr = 0;
227
228 skb->protocol = ax25_type_trans(skb, dev);
229 netif_rx(skb);
230 unlock:
231
232 rcu_read_unlock();
233
234 return 0;
235 drop_unlock:
236 kfree_skb(skb);
237 goto unlock;
238
239 drop:
240 kfree_skb(skb);
241 return 0;
242 }

244 /*
245 * Send an AX.25 frame via an ethernet interface
246 */
247 static netdev_tx_t bpq_xmit(struct sk_buff *skb, struct net_device *dev)
248 {
249 unsigned char *ptr;
250 struct bpqdev *bpq;
251 struct net_device *orig_dev;
252 int size;
253
254 /*
255 * Just to be *really* sure not to send anything if the interface
256 * is down, the ethernet device may have gone.
257 */
258 if (!netif_running(dev)) {
259 kfree_skb(skb);
260 return NETDEV_TX_OK;
261 }
262
263 skb_pull(skb, 1); /* Drop KISS byte */
264 size = skb->len;
265
266 /*
267 * We're about to mess with the skb which may still shared with the
268 * generic networking code so unshare and ensure it's got enough
269 * space for the BPQ headers.
270 */
271 if (skb_cow(skb, AX25_BPQ_HEADER_LEN)) {
272 if (net_ratelimit())
273 pr_err("bpqether: out of memory\n");
274 kfree_skb(skb);
275
276 return NETDEV_TX_OK;
277 }
278
279 ptr = skb_push(skb, 2); /* Make space for length */
280
281 *ptr++ = (size + 5) % 256;
282 *ptr++ = (size + 5) / 256;
283
284 bpq = netdev_priv(dev);
285
286 orig_dev = dev;
287 if ((dev = bpq_get_ether_dev(dev)) == NULL) {
288 orig_dev->stats.tx_dropped++;
289 kfree_skb(skb);
290 return NETDEV_TX_OK;
291 }
292
293 skb->protocol = ax25_type_trans(skb, dev);
294 skb_reset_network_header(skb);
295 dev_hard_header(skb, dev, ETH_P_BPQ, bpq->dest_addr, NULL, 0);
296 dev->stats.tx_packets++;
297 dev->stats.tx_bytes+=skb->len;
298
299 dev_queue_xmit(skb);
300 netif_wake_queue(dev);
301 return NETDEV_TX_OK;
